引言

在当今这个数字化时代,编程已经不仅仅是一种技能,更是一种思维方式。掌握编程技能,意味着能够理解和创造未来。本文将带你揭秘编程的世界,从入门到精通,为你提供一条掌握未来技能的关键路径。

一、选择合适的编程语言

1.1 初学者推荐

  • Python:语法简洁,易于上手,适合初学者,广泛应用于数据分析、人工智能、Web开发等领域。
  • JavaScript:Web开发的核心语言,与HTML和CSS紧密结合,适合想要从事网页开发的人。
  • Java:面向对象,跨平台,广泛应用于企业级应用和Android移动应用开发。

1.2 根据兴趣和职业目标选择

  • 对数据科学和人工智能感兴趣:学习Python和R语言。
  • 对Web开发感兴趣:学习JavaScript、HTML和CSS。
  • 对企业级应用和Android开发感兴趣:学习Java。

二、学习资源推荐

2.1 在线课程和教程

  • Coursera、Codecademy、慕课:提供从基础知识到进阶技能的各种课程。
  • YouTube教程:大量的免费编程教程。

2.2 书籍

  • 《Python编程:从入门到实践》
  • 《JavaScript高级程序设计》

2.3 社区和论坛

  • Stack Overflow、GitHub:与其他开发者交流和分享经验。

三、实践编程

3.1 编写小程序

从简单的程序开始,逐步挑战复杂的项目。

3.2 参与开源项目

加入开源项目,与其他开发者合作,提高编程能力。

四、深入学习

4.1 学习算法和数据结构

掌握常见的算法和数据结构,如排序算法、搜索算法、链表、树等。

4.2 了解设计模式

学习设计模式,提高代码的可重用性和可维护性。

4.3 深入了解计算机科学基础

了解计算机体系结构、操作系统、网络通信等。

五、总结

编程是一项需要不断学习和实践的技能。通过选择合适的编程语言、利用优质的学习资源、不断实践和深入学习,你将能够掌握编程技能,开启未来的无限可能。